What It Is
Event is the only truth from which all phenomena arise. It is not a command, not a message, not a state transition.
An Event is a record that reality is changing. It does not interpret reality — it records it.
In Glide, nothing exists outside the Event Stream. State is only an interpretation, never an entity.

Event in Glide Ontology
In Glide, Event is the singular occurrence that emerges from Relation.
Field → openness
Observation → a disturbance within the Field
Relation → structure emerging from the disturbance
Event → a singular occurrence within Relation
Projection → the world as it appears through Relation
Event is not a thing that happens. It is the happening itself — the moment when possibility becomes actual within the Field.
The event is singular. The world is its projection.
